Ethic review of animal testing
Applications for ethical review concerning animals used in research are processed by the Malmö/Lund Ethics Committee on Animal Testing at the Lund District Court. The committee convenes about once a month and takes decisions on applications that have been received and processed. The processing time for a complete application is a maximum of 40 working days.Read more about the ethics committees on
